The patent application describes a mold set for binding paper sheets without staples, glue, or other fasteners. The mold set includes a pair of dies that face each other and have opposing surfaces with intermeshing tooth portions. The tooth portions on one die have inclined surfaces on one or both sides narrowing toward the tooth peaks. The tooth portions on the other die extend up to cover the valleys between the inclined surfaces of the first die's teeth. This allows stacked paper sheets to be bound when the dies press the sheets together and the intermeshing teeth grip the sheets without adding moisture or corrugating the paper.
